London Transport Bus Moquette Bookmark – Iconic TfL Design (22cm x 5.4cm)

Add a touch of London’s transport character to your reading with this bookmark featuring the distinctive moquette pattern used across much of the Transport for London (TfL) bus network.

This bold woven design is now a familiar sight across modern London buses, including fleets such as the Alexander Dennis Enviro400, New Routemaster, and other contemporary vehicles operating throughout Greater London.

Seen daily on routes serving Westminster, Camden, Stratford, Brixton, Croydon, Hackney, Kensington, and beyond, this instantly recognisable pattern makes a subtle yet stylish nod to the capital’s public transport heritage.
